How often does software need to be updated?

Software updates are essential for maintaining the performance, security, and functionality of your applications. Generally, software should be updated as soon as updates are available to ensure optimal operation and protection against vulnerabilities. This guide will help you understand why updates are crucial and how often you should perform them.

Why Are Software Updates Important?

Software updates are crucial for several reasons. They not only improve the performance and features of your applications but also enhance security. Here are some key benefits:

  • Security Enhancements: Updates often include patches for security vulnerabilities that could be exploited by hackers.
  • Performance Improvements: Developers fix bugs and optimize code, leading to smoother and faster software.
  • New Features: Updates may introduce new functionalities that can enhance user experience.
  • Compatibility: Ensures compatibility with new hardware or other software.

How Often Should Software Be Updated?

The frequency of software updates can vary depending on the type of software and its purpose. Here are some general guidelines:

Operating Systems

Operating systems like Windows, macOS, or Linux should be updated as soon as updates are released. These updates often contain critical security patches and improvements.

Applications and Software Programs

For applications, it is recommended to enable automatic updates if available. This ensures you receive updates as soon as they are released. If automatic updates are not an option, check for updates at least once a month.

Antivirus and Security Software

Antivirus and security software should be updated daily. These updates include new virus definitions that protect against the latest threats.

Firmware and Drivers

Firmware and drivers do not require frequent updates. Check for updates every few months or when you experience issues with your hardware.

Practical Examples of Software Update Frequency

  • Windows Updates: Microsoft releases updates on "Patch Tuesday," the second Tuesday of each month.
  • Mobile Apps: Apps on platforms like iOS and Android often have updates every few weeks, depending on the developer’s schedule.
  • Web Browsers: Browsers like Chrome and Firefox update every few weeks to ensure security and compatibility.

How to Manage Software Updates Effectively

Managing software updates can be straightforward if you follow these best practices:

  • Enable Automatic Updates: This is the easiest way to ensure your software is always up-to-date.
  • Regular Check-ins: Set a reminder to manually check for updates if automatic updates are not available.
  • Backup Data: Always back up important data before performing major updates to prevent data loss.
  • Read Release Notes: Understand what changes are included in the update to anticipate any potential impacts on your workflow.

People Also Ask

What happens if you don’t update your software?

If you don’t update your software, you may face security vulnerabilities, decreased performance, and compatibility issues with new hardware or other software. This can lead to data breaches, system crashes, or loss of functionality.

Can software updates cause problems?

While updates aim to fix issues, sometimes they can introduce new bugs or compatibility problems. To mitigate risks, back up your data before updating and read user reviews or forums for potential issues.

How do I know when software updates are available?

Most software applications have a built-in notification system that alerts you to new updates. Additionally, you can check the software’s settings or website for update information.

How can I update my software manually?

To update software manually, go to the application’s settings or help menu and look for an "Update" or "Check for Updates" option. Follow the prompts to download and install the latest version.

Is it safe to skip a software update?

While it may be tempting to skip updates, especially if you’re busy, it’s generally not recommended. Skipping updates can leave your system vulnerable to security threats and reduce performance over time.

Conclusion

Regular software updates are a critical aspect of maintaining the security and functionality of your devices. By understanding the importance of updates and following a consistent update schedule, you can protect your data and ensure your software runs smoothly. For more information on maintaining your digital security, you might want to explore topics like cybersecurity best practices or data backup strategies.

Scroll to Top